Phil Rirruto said:

Defend Mitch if you want but that's the worst coached finals of all time. Not the worst coached series even of this month, but the worst coached finals of all time.


You do know he gets credit for coaching us into the lead in every 4th quarter as well?

Mitch has some growing up to do as a coach if he's going to be a long term answer, but it's pretty silly to exaggerate quite this much. We watched Fox shoot 3 for 15 and Castle go 1 for 10. The stage was too big for most of our guys. They shrink in the 4th quarter and couldn't match the intensity they started each game with. Yeah sure the coach can impact some of this, but you count on players to make the plays they are paid to make. Even Wemby has to figure out what he is offensively. He's clearly not the kind of player you can just give the ball to and say "score." Brunson is and that was really the main difference down the stretch of these games.

Tough series. I thought who ever won between the OKC and SA would win easily in 5 against NY - not the other way around.

Up 9 with 8:50 left, at home, I thought Spurs were gonna slowly pull away, but NY just hung around and started outplaying SA.

Maybe the Spurs never really got their energy back after going 7 against OK? Late in the 4th, the legs weren't there.

Harper gets points and Castle doesn't in game 5.

Will SA be better next year? So many factors have to fall right just to get to the championship like they did this year.

Gotta tip your hat to NY, they nutted up in the 4th quarters, and took the lead and won.

Definitely the better team.
